Is This the Biggest Breakthrough in Orthodontics? Mark Terrill’s Bioelectric Solution | Ep. 21
In this episode of Industry Ignited, CEO Mark Terrill of OrthodontiCell reveals how a patented bioelectric stimulation device accelerates orthodontic treatment from ~2 years to 3–6 months, cuts pain by 70%, and permanently stabilizes teeth—all while working alongside braces or clear aligners. Terrill explains the science (targeted waveforms that modulate proteins to loosen, move, and re-calcify teeth), real-world outcomes (fewer refinements, no removable retainers), and why a recent AJO-DO st...

Disrupting Hospitality’s Most Wasteful Habit: Floris Graziosi’s Water Revolution | Ep. 18
On Industry Ignited, Dr. Leeanne Aguilar interviews Floris Graziosi, CEO & founder of AYR Water (Bali, Indonesia), on how on-site purification, chilling, and bottling systems let hotels and restaurants serve premium still and sparkling water without single-use bottles. Graziosi explains the operational model—dishwasher-safe refillable glass, tap-and-chill systems with CO₂, HACCP-aligned SOPs, and third-party lab testing—that cuts logistics, reduces plastic waste and CO₂, and lowers total ...
